The effect of Fermi surface curvature on low-energy properties of fermions with singular interactions

A. V. Chubukov, D. V. Khveshchenko

cond-mat.str-elarXiv:cond-mat/0604376

Abstract

We discuss the effect of Fermi surface curvature on long-distance/time asymptotic behaviors of two-dimensional fermions interacting via a gapless mode described by an effective gauge field-like propagator. By comparing the predictions based on the idea of multi-dimensional bosonization with those of the strong- coupling Eliashberg approach, we demonstrate that an agreement between the two requires a further extension of the former technique.
